ABOUT THE ORIGINAL BOOK

The Island of Missing Trees by Elif Shafak is a poignant novel that explores the complexities of love, memory, and identity against the backdrop of the Cyprus conflict. The story follows Kostas and Defne, two lovers torn apart by political and religious divisions, and their daughter Ada, who struggles with the trauma of her mother's death. The narrative weaves personal histories with the broader cultural impact of war and exile. The symbolic presence of a fig tree serves as a powerful motif, representing resilience, loss, and the deep connection between humans and nature amidst historical upheaval.
